当前位置: 技术问答>linux和unix
安装libtool,提示权限不够
来源: 互联网 发布时间:2016-11-12
本文导语: storm@storm-Aspire-4741:~/libtool-2.4$ make install make install-recursive make[1]: 正在进入目录 `/home/storm/libtool-2.4' make[2]: 正在进入目录 `/home/storm/libtool-2.4' make[3]: 正在进入目录 `/home/storm/libtool-2.4' test -z "/bin" || /bin/mkdir -p...
storm@storm-Aspire-4741:~/libtool-2.4$ make install
make install-recursive
make[1]: 正在进入目录 `/home/storm/libtool-2.4'
make[2]: 正在进入目录 `/home/storm/libtool-2.4'
make[3]: 正在进入目录 `/home/storm/libtool-2.4'
test -z "/bin" || /bin/mkdir -p "/bin"
/usr/bin/install -c libtoolize libtool '/bin'
/usr/bin/install: 无法创建普通文件“/bin/libtoolize”: 权限不够
/usr/bin/install: 无法创建普通文件“/bin/libtool”: 权限不够
make[3]: *** [install-binSCRIPTS] 错误 1
make[3]:正在离开目录 `/home/storm/libtool-2.4'
make[2]: *** [install-am] 错误 2
make[2]:正在离开目录 `/home/storm/libtool-2.4'
make[1]: *** [install-recursive] 错误 1
make[1]:正在离开目录 `/home/storm/libtool-2.4'
make: *** [install] 错误 2
错误提示如图所示,刚刚看到用 chmod +x 改变权限,试了下 没有效果。
storm@storm-Aspire-4741:~/libtool-2.4$ chmod +x libtool
求指点
make install-recursive
make[1]: 正在进入目录 `/home/storm/libtool-2.4'
make[2]: 正在进入目录 `/home/storm/libtool-2.4'
make[3]: 正在进入目录 `/home/storm/libtool-2.4'
test -z "/bin" || /bin/mkdir -p "/bin"
/usr/bin/install -c libtoolize libtool '/bin'
/usr/bin/install: 无法创建普通文件“/bin/libtoolize”: 权限不够
/usr/bin/install: 无法创建普通文件“/bin/libtool”: 权限不够
make[3]: *** [install-binSCRIPTS] 错误 1
make[3]:正在离开目录 `/home/storm/libtool-2.4'
make[2]: *** [install-am] 错误 2
make[2]:正在离开目录 `/home/storm/libtool-2.4'
make[1]: *** [install-recursive] 错误 1
make[1]:正在离开目录 `/home/storm/libtool-2.4'
make: *** [install] 错误 2
错误提示如图所示,刚刚看到用 chmod +x 改变权限,试了下 没有效果。
storm@storm-Aspire-4741:~/libtool-2.4$ chmod +x libtool
求指点
|
要看清楚了 是什么权限不够!!请仔细读一下蓝色的字
/usr/bin/install: 无法创建普通文件“/bin/libtoolize”: 权限不够
/usr/bin/install: 无法创建普通文件“/bin/libtool”: 权限不够
错误提示如图所示,刚刚看到用 chmod +x 改变权限,试了下 没有效果。
storm@storm-Aspire-4741:~/libtool-2.4$ chmod +x libtool
--------------------
这是给libtool加执行权限而已 和上面的权限不够 不是同一个概念
上面的错误是你无法在/bin目录下创建文件 原因是你不是超级用户root
所以请你切换到root后 再执行make install
在linux安装软件 一般都需要root权限才可以!
/usr/bin/install: 无法创建普通文件“/bin/libtoolize”: 权限不够
/usr/bin/install: 无法创建普通文件“/bin/libtool”: 权限不够
错误提示如图所示,刚刚看到用 chmod +x 改变权限,试了下 没有效果。
storm@storm-Aspire-4741:~/libtool-2.4$ chmod +x libtool
--------------------
这是给libtool加执行权限而已 和上面的权限不够 不是同一个概念
上面的错误是你无法在/bin目录下创建文件 原因是你不是超级用户root
所以请你切换到root后 再执行make install
在linux安装软件 一般都需要root权限才可以!